: Non-optical telescopes detect radiation invisible to the human eye, including radio waves , infrared , X-rays , and gamma rays .
Each telescope is optimized for different types of data collection.
: To ensure accuracy, technicians take additional frames like Dark Frames (to reduce thermal noise) and Flat Frames (to remove dust spots and gradients).
: Advanced imaging, like integral field spectroscopy, creates "data cubes" where every pixel contains a full spectrum of light rather than just a single brightness value.
